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

JOIN o INNER JOIN??

Estas en el tema de JOIN o INNER JOIN?? en el foro de Bases de Datos General en Foros del Web. Que diferencias hay entre el JOIN y el INNER JOIN Entiendo las que hay con el LEFT y el RIGHT, pero pensaba que el JOIN ...
  #1 (permalink)  
Antiguo 22/02/2005, 17:12
 
Fecha de Ingreso: febrero-2005
Mensajes: 66
Antigüedad: 19 años, 9 meses
Puntos: 0
JOIN o INNER JOIN??

Que diferencias hay entre el JOIN y el INNER JOIN
Entiendo las que hay con el LEFT y el RIGHT, pero pensaba que el JOIN solo sin nada hacia una multiplicacion de filas completo, incluyendo cuando no haya correspondencias entre las tablas..
Alguien me puede aclarar bien esa diferencia enrte el JOIN y el INNER JOIN.
  #2 (permalink)  
Antiguo 22/02/2005, 18:05
Avatar de Mithrandir
Colaborador
 
Fecha de Ingreso: abril-2003
Mensajes: 12.106
Antigüedad: 21 años, 7 meses
Puntos: 25
No hay diferencia, JOIN e INNER JOIN son sinominos. Lo mismo aplica para LEFT OUTER JOIN vs LEFT JOIN y RIGHT OUTER JOIN vs RIGHT JOIN
__________________
"El hombre, en su orgullo, creó a Dios a su imagen y semejanza."
Friedrich Nietzsche
  #3 (permalink)  
Antiguo 22/02/2005, 18:06
Avatar de sir_joshua  
Fecha de Ingreso: diciembre-2004
Mensajes: 411
Antigüedad: 19 años, 11 meses
Puntos: 0
ke tal... mira el join es para ligar campos entre tablas diferentes y el inner join para hacerlo entre la misma tabla, esto se hace para corroborar datos dentro de la misma tabla o para observar vicios ocultos de la informacion de la tabala, por asi decirlo, pero si necesitas mas informacion mandame un correo a [email protected] y te envio un documento con todo... salu2.
  #4 (permalink)  
Antiguo 23/02/2005, 02:06
Avatar de Vice  
Fecha de Ingreso: agosto-2003
Mensajes: 613
Antigüedad: 21 años, 3 meses
Puntos: 2
Sif_joshua, estás un poco confundido: como dijo Mithrandir, "join" e "inner join" son sinónimos y tiene exactamente la misma utilidad, cruzar tablas obligando a la existencia de filas en ambas tablas según la condición de cruce que se indique.
Para cualquier gestor de bases de datos, cruzar una tabla consigo misma es lo mismo que hacerlo con otra.
Un saludo.
__________________
Estoy contagiado de Generación-I
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 23:18.